What does BKID0000623 mean?

BKID0000623
BKID — Bank code. Identifies Bank of India. All branches of Bank of India share this prefix.
0 — Reserved character. Always zero in every IFSC code in India.
000623 — Branch code. Uniquely identifies the KEDGAON branch within Bank of India.
